Public survey for State Board of Education superintendent

The State Board of Education wants to hear from members of the public on what qualifications they believe the next state superintendent should possess, according to a Tuesday press release. Members of the public can weigh in by filling out a survey that, along with other information about the superintendent search, can be found on the Michigan Department of Education Superintendent Search webpage. The public survey is part of a stakeholder engagement process that began this week and ends at noon on July 3. The survey can be found at www.surveymonkey.com/r/MDEsearch.
